Stroboscopic exclusion process: a first-moment-driven dynamics

Abstract

We define a new variant of exclusion processes in discrete time that has jump probabilities that depend on the last jump performed. In a particular limit for the jump probabilities and in suitable scaling limits for space and time, we compute the time evolution of the particle density starting from an arbitrary initial configuration, with closed boundary conditions. The core of the argument is the analysis of the time evolution of the moments. Numerical results are compared with the prediction and give excellent agreement.
